Splet29. sep. 2024 · According to the IEEE Floating Point Standard, split the combined value according to the structure: When S=0, it is a positive number (i.e. S=1 means the value is negative). The value in E is 10000100, which is 132 in decimal. The remaining portion is placed in F, which is 0.10001110000000000000000 (Base 2).

Floating point constants are swapped at compile time for the value to which the … root hair cell diagram a levelSplet06. feb. 2015 · The IEEE-754 32-bit float format is a sign bit as bit 31, followed by an 8-bit exponent offset by 127 in bits 30-23, followed by 23 bits of mantissa in bits 22-0. But the mantissa has a suppressed leading 1.
